I am not clear on the facts and it does not appear that you have a question posted. If you are a non-exempt employee who worked through lunch and yet were not paid for lunch, you may be able to state a claim for violation of the Fair Labor Standards Act. I do not know what you mean by "charge pay", but it that was compensation that was promised to you, but you were never paid, then you may have a claim for violation of the NC Wage and Hour Act. You should reach out to an experienced employment attorney as soon as possible.
